1:20Now PlayingA Michigan judge was astonished when a man busted for driving with a suspended license appeared before him in a courtroom Zoom call — while driving a car.
Corey Harris, 44, popped up on screen behind the wheel as Washtenaw County Judge J. Cedric Simpson flashed a dumbfounded facial expression on May 15.
“Mr. Harris, are you driving?” Simpson asks, according to footage posted by mlive.com.
Simpson casually confesses that he is.
